Obsidianoscope

 

Obsidianoscope

 

Another piece of highest magical art is the Obsidianoscope.

 

It's a stone basin filled with fluid obsidian, one of the rarest and most precious materials on earth. The softly steaming surface can display various areas of Aemrawen and so enable the elves to have their eyes everywhere.

 

 

Teleport Gate

 

Teleport Gate

 

Teleport Gates exist at many places in Aemrawen.

 

They can be used to travel though the land very quickly.

 

Normally 2 gates are connected with another, so they bring the traveler from point A to B, and in return. But with advanced magical skills you will be able to choose other destinations.

Lantern

 

Lantern

 

Some may think the lanterns in Aemrawen were most important magical objects, but they are not. They are only lanterns!

 

Though the elves can see very good at night, they just love the soft light of the old lanterns. It's because the lanterns don't burn oil or use electricity - they are home for hundreds of domesticated will-o-the-wisps.
